With a staggering 200 sailing members and a team of 70 fantastic volunteers, Sailability Wellington goes above and beyond to ensure that everyone is given the opportunity to enjoy sailing. Whether it's for fun, learning, building confidence, rehabilitation, seeking a challenge, or even engaging in competitive sailing, this club has it all.
Sailability Wellington operates up to six days a week from their bases at Seaview, Evans Bay, and Onepoto in Porirua. Their fleet comprises specially designed Hansa yachts and support boats, all following strict safety protocols to ensure a secure sailing experience for all participants.

What's even more exciting is that Sailability Wellington is proud to announce their latest endeavour – the development of a new class of sailboat called 'ParAble-Whakatauki' specifically designed for people with disabilities. They are diligently working towards hosting a regatta featuring these remarkable boats in 2023.
